About the role
This position requires a background check, US Citizenship, confidential security clearance, and a CAC. The salary range is $85,000 - $90,000 per year.
The successful candidate will conduct ship checks, inspections, and surveys to assess the material condition and operational readiness of marine shipboard HM&E components and systems, and assess compliance with regulatory standards and ship specification.
The candidate will work in a team-oriented environment, interfacing with stakeholders and cross-functional teams to ensure necessary commitments and targets/deadlines/goals are met.
Responsibilities
- Conduct ship checks, inspections, and surveys to assess the material condition and operational readiness of marine shipboard HM&E components and systems
- Assess compliance with regulatory standards and ship specification
- Develop equipment operating instructions, manuals, and testing procedures for main propulsion and auxiliary systems aboard various shipboard platforms
- Work with applicable regulatory, commercial, and military standards and classification society rules
- Other duties as assigned
Requirements
- Eight (8) years in the marine industry with experience on commercial or US Naval Ships
- Experience working with ship and ship system design principles and practices
- Familiarity with maritime fuel systems, refrigeration systems (HVAC), compressed air systems, auxiliary shipboard systems, and piping systems desired
- Experience in commercial ship operations with an emphasis on material readiness and maintenance studies, reliability engineering, and technical data review
- Experience with Main Propulsion Systems and associated equipment
Qualifications
- Hold USCG Merchant Marine Credential, with the following rating and endorsements: Chief Engineer of Steam/Motor/Gas Turbine, Unlimited Horsepower or EOOW (Engineer Officer of the Watch) qualification on steam, diesel, or gas turbine propelled US Navy vessels
- Highly skilled in both oral and written communications
- Able to work productively and efficiently with limited or no supervision
- Strong analytical skills and proven problem-solving skills
- Proficient with Microsoft Office programs
